Hi there, bit of a hot water issue (or more lack of it) ever since I installed a new bathroom a few months ago. When the hot water tap is fully open the boiler heats the water as normal but intermittently the gas cuts out for 10-15 secs until the water cools back to 60 degs and then fires up again. If I crank the tap back this doesn't happen but takes an eternity to run the bath. Is this normal for a high flow rate or is there possibly something with the boiler? No fault LED's or anything like that. To be fair the boiler is over 12 years old with heavy use and the only thing I've had to replace is the diverter diaphragm.
